This new $500 million plan will fund U.S. women's health research
Briefly

"Women are really hungry for this kind of information. We don't have the answers." Jill Biden emphasized the need for more research on women's health issues.
"This is what you call being trapped," joked President Biden, showcasing the significance of Jill's announcement during the Clinton Global Initiative meeting.
The additional government spending will mainly come from the Department of Defense, addressing medical research for over 230,000 active duty military women.
The commitment by Jill Biden is part of a larger effort, among over 100 initiatives at the meeting, to confront global health and equity challenges.
